About this chess game
This chess game between Alexei Kulashko (2341) and Scott Wastney (2345) was played at 123. ch-NZL Open 2016 in 2016 and finished 1–0. The opening was the English Opening: Agincourt Defense, Neo-Catalan Declined (A14).
